Venice Token: Nothing Beat Buy-and-Hold, and We Checked Everything

For Venice Token, we ran 63 indicator configurations through the same pipeline we apply to every asset, and none cleared the bar. This is a common outcome in crypto, where simply holding VVV produced a buy-and-hold CAGR of -100.0%% — alongside a maximum drawdown of -97.9%%, which is the price of admission. When the baseline compounds that hard, a timing rule has to be genuinely predictive, not just lucky during one bull run, to add anything. In a market that trades around the clock and moves violently, most rules here simply stepped out of moves that holding captured for free.

The best-looking candidate was Center of Gravity on the daily timeframe, posting an out-of-sample Sharpe of -5.65 against a multiple-testing hurdle of 4.07. That hurdle exists because picking the top result from 63 attempts manufactures apparent skill by construction. Only 75.0%% of setups beat holding at all, and the leader's edge did not hold up across 0.2 years of unseen data. Read this as evidence, not prophecy: crypto market structure shifts quickly, past performance does not predict future results, and a verdict of nothing today is a finding about history, not a forecast.

How this verdict was computed (mode: out-of-sample)

We tested 63 setups (indicator × parameters × timeframe) on Venice Token (VVV). Only setups with ≥30 trades qualify (4 did). Setups are ranked by out-of-sample Sharpe — the last ~30% of history, which standard-parameter rules never saw during selection. Because picking the best of 63 tries mines even the holdout, the VALIDATED verdict additionally requires the top setup’s OOS Sharpe to clear a selection hurdle of 4.07 (√(2 ln N)/√T) AND positive alpha in both windows. Of the eligible setups, 75.0% had positive out-of-sample alpha (median OOS Sharpe -3.55) — the table below is truncated, but this summary covers all of them.
